03.05.2013 Views

Dreamweaver CS3 - Adobe

Dreamweaver CS3 - Adobe

Dreamweaver CS3 - Adobe

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

DREAMWEAVER <strong>CS3</strong><br />

Handboek<br />

In <strong>Dreamweaver</strong> 8 is dit gedrag echter dusdanig gewijzigd dat alle documentafhankelijke relatieve koppelingen worden<br />

bijgewerkt wanneer u op een sjabloon gebaseerde pagina's maakt, ongeacht de schijnbare locatie van de gekoppelde<br />

bestanden. Bij dit scenario controleert <strong>Dreamweaver</strong> de koppeling in het sjabloonbestand (href=“main.css”) en maakt een<br />

koppelingindeopeensjabloongebaseerdepagina,dierelatief is aan de locatie van het nieuwe document. Alsubijvoorbeeld<br />

een op een sjabloon gebaseerd document maakt dat één niveau hoger ligt dan de map Sjablonen, zou <strong>Dreamweaver</strong> de<br />

koppeling in het nieuwe document schrijven als href=“Sjablonen/main.css”. Deze manier van bijwerken in <strong>Dreamweaver</strong> 8<br />

verbreekt koppelingen op pagina's die waren gemaakt door ontwerpers die de eerdere gang van zaken in <strong>Dreamweaver</strong><br />

gebruikten, waarbij koppelingen naar bestanden in de map Sjablonen niet werden bijgewerkt.<br />

In <strong>Dreamweaver</strong> 8.01 is een voorkeur toegevoegd waarmee u het gedrag van bijwerken van relatieve koppelingen in en uit<br />

kunt schakelen. (Deze speciale voorkeur geldt alleen voor koppelingen naar bestanden in de map Sjablonen, niet voor<br />

koppelingen in het algemeen.) Het standaardgedrag is dat deze koppelingen niet worden bijgewerkt (zoals in <strong>Dreamweaver</strong><br />

MX 2004 en eerder), maar als u wilt dat <strong>Dreamweaver</strong> dit soort koppelingen bij het maken van op een sjabloon gebaseerde<br />

pagina's bijwerkt, kunt u de selectie van de voorkeur uitschakelen. (Dit zou u bijvoorbeeld alleen doen als u een pagina met<br />

trapsgewijs opmaakprofiel (CSS), main.css, in uw map Sjablonen hebt en u wilt dat een op een sjabloon gebaseerd<br />

document de koppeling href=“Sjablonen/main.css” bevat. Deze handelwijze wordt echter niet aangeraden, aangezien zich<br />

alleen sjabloonbestanden van <strong>Dreamweaver</strong> (DWT) in de map Sjablonen horen te bevinden.)<br />

Als u <strong>Dreamweaver</strong> documentafhankelijke relatieve paden naar niet-sjabloonbestanden in de map Sjablonen wilt laten<br />

bijwerken, selecteert u de categorie Sjablonen op het tabblad Geavanceerd van het dialoogvenster Sitedefinitie en schakelt<br />

u de optie Documentafhankelijke relatieve paden niet herschrijven uit.<br />

Zie de <strong>Dreamweaver</strong> TechNote op de <strong>Adobe</strong>-website op www.adobe.com/go/f55d8739_nl voor meer informatie.<br />

Zie ook<br />

“Documenten koppelen met het pictogram Wijs bestand aan” op pagina 271<br />

“Documentafhankelijke relatieve paden” op pagina 268<br />

Serverscripts in sjablonen en op een sjabloon gebaseerde documenten<br />

Bepaalde serverscripts worden ingevoegd in het allereerste begin of uiterste einde van het document (vóór de tag <br />

of na de tag ). Dergelijke scripts moeten op een speciale manier worden behandeld in sjablonen en op een sjabloon<br />

gebaseerde documenten. Normaal gesproken geldt dat als u wijzigingen aanbrengt aan scriptcode vóór de tag of na<br />

de tag in een sjabloon, de wijzigingen niet worden gekopieerd naar documenten die op die sjabloon zijn gebaseerd.<br />

Hierdoor ontstaan serverfouten als andere serverscripts, binnen de hoofdtekst van de sjabloon, afhankelijk zijn van de<br />

scripts die niet worden gekopieerd. U ontvangt een waarschuwing als u scripts vóór de tag of na de tag in<br />

een sjabloon wijzigt.<br />

Als u dit probleem wilt vermijden, kunt u de volgende code invoegen in het gedeelte head van de sjabloon:<br />

<br />

Met deze code in een sjabloon worden wijzigingen aan scripts vóór de tag of na de tag gekopieerd naar<br />

documenten die op deze sjabloon zijn gebaseerd. U kunt deze scripts in documenten die op de sjabloon zijn gebaseerd, dan<br />

echter niet meer bewerken. U hebt dan ook de keuze tussen deze scripts in de sjabloon bewerken en deze scripts bewerken<br />

in documenten die op de sjabloon zijn gebaseerd; beide mogelijkheden hebben is niet mogelijk.<br />

Sjabloonparameters<br />

Sjabloonparameters geven waarden voor het bepalen van de inhoud in documenten die zijn gebaseerd op een sjabloon.<br />

Gebruik sjabloonparameters voor optionele gebieden of bewerkbare tagkenmerken, of voor het instellen van waarden die<br />

u wilt doorgeven aan een bijgevoegd document. Voor elke parameter selecteert u een naam, een gegevenstype en een<br />

standaardwaarde. Elke parameter moet een unieke naam hebben die hoofdlettergevoelig is. Ze moeten een van de vijf<br />

toegestane gegevenstypen zijn: text (tekst), boolean (Booleaans), color (kleur), URL of number (getal).<br />

372

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!